Hamilton Metal Halide Pendants
Here is the write up on them from Aquatic Eco-Systems:
These pendant lights are perfect for hanging over reef tanks and touch tanks and for enhancing zoological exhibits. The well-ventilated aluminum reflector features a UV-absorbing splash lens on the 175-watt models and is completely corrosion proof. Fixtures are 115V with remote ballasts and 18' cable cords.
In black finish. Lamps sold separately (mogul base). 175-W pendants are 9.5" Dia. x 14" H. Price from AES is $268 each. Asking $110 each
I used them over a 180 gallon tank and grew great plants. Bulbs can be bought in a number of wavelengths and the light gets easily to the bottom of an 18 inch tank.

• bubble bead filter suitable for a 2000 gallon pond. This is a BBF1 Operating instruction and beads included. Constructed of heavy-duty plastic. It will give dependable fresh or saltwater service for many years. They are well suited for koi ponds and the smaller recirculating system. They are easy to clean and require very little energy to operate. Made in USA. New units with beads are priced at $1200. Asking $600.
Bubble bead filter (BBF1) Maximum flow rate is 16 gpm. Maximum pressure is 10 psi. Bead capacity is 1cubic feet. Height is 43 inches. Diameter is 17 inches. Inlet and outlet PVC pipes need to be 1 inch. Backwash water loss is 12 gallons.
